Jim, Do you want to add this API? Me and Dirk had a lengthy discussion about the topic and Dirk still couldn't convince me that 'setModifiers' is a good idea. I think ASTNode.copySubtrees would do the job -> newDecl.modifiers().addAll( ASTNode.copySubtrees(newAST, oldDecl.modifiers())); But in general I agree with Dirk that working with modifiers got quite nasty with the AST-3 and we should think about if we can add a bit more convenience for working with the modifier nodes. A first suggestion from my side would be an addition to ast.newModifier ast.newModifiers(int modifierFlags) : List creating modifier nodes from a bitSet (in a default order) Martin, I agree that setModifiers does not seem like much of a value-add. I like the idea of adding a convenience method for creating modifier nodes from modifier bit flags, and automatically arranging them in JLS-recommended order. Added convenience methods to AST: public List newModifiers(int flags); Added tests. Updated build notes. Released to HEAD.
